Fluid flow-induced modulation of viability and osteodifferentiation of periodontal ligament stem cell spheroids-on-chip

Biomater. Sci., 2023, Advance Article
DOI: 10.1039/D3BM01011B, Paper
Open Access Open Access
Apurva Mishra, Ren Kai, Srividya Atkuru, Yichen Dai, Filippo Piccinini, Philip M. Preshaw, Gopu Sriram
Microfluidic spheroid-on-chip emulates physiologically relevant low fluid shear stress, resulting in improved PDLSC viability, enhanced osteodifferentiation, and uniform calcium deposition, offering new possibilities for periodontal research.

Plasmonic gold dogbone nanorattles sniff out trace molecules through surface enhanced Raman scattering

Analyst, 2023, 148,5279-5290
DOI: 10.1039/D3AN00874F, Paper
Keshav Bhardwaj, Khushal Singh, Amit Jaiswal
Herein, the synthesis of gold dogbone nanorattles for SERS-based sensing of trace analytes is reported. These nanorattles were then deposited onto a heat shrink film to create a SERS substrate for the sensing and detection of trace molecules.
